Watford take on struggling Portsmouth at Vicarage Road on Wednesday night in a midweek round of Championship fixtures (19:45 GMT, Sky Sports+).

The Hornets sit just outside of the top six and a victory on Wednesday could potentially see them break into the play-off spots depending on results elsewhere. They host a Portsmouth side who are scrapping for survival as they sit just one point clear of danger going into this midweek batch of Championship games.

Team News

Rocco Vata remains unavailable for the hosts due to injury and boss Javi Gracia could be tempted to make a couple of changes after back-to-back defeats, in the FA Cup and the league.

Portsmouth have a host of injury concerns as Callum Lang, Harvey Blair, Josh Murphy, Florian Bianchini, Josh Knight and Mark Kosznovszky are all sidelined.

Watford are 8/11 to win and that price offers enough value if you are putting together a multiple/accumulator bet, but the 7/4 available for a home win and a clean sheet looks a better angle for a single bet.

The Hornets sit eighth overall in the Championship, but they have the third best home record in the second tier with an impressive haul of 28 points from 14 games, winning eight of those.

Watford’s defence hasn’t necessarily been watertight but they had managed back-to-back clean sheets at Vicarage Road before a 2-0 reverse to promotion rivals Millwall in their last home game - and they are coming up against one of the worst attacks in the division on Wednesday.

Pompey have scored just 22 goals in total across their 25 league games and a meagre eight of those have come in their 12 away assignments, meaning they score just 0.67 goals per-game on their travels in this competition.

Portsmouth have scored just two goals in total across their last five trips and may draw a blank in defeat at Watford this week.

Tom Ince to score anytime @ 5/2

Tom Ince was Watford’s hat-trick hero in their 3-0 win over Birmingham earlier this month and the 33-year-old may be able to add to his account against Pompey.

Ince was one of the few Hornets players who managed to impress against Millwall at the weekend as he recorded two shots on target from three attempts in total, seeing the other effort blocked.

A similar level of attacking output from Ince may be enough to see him get on the scoresheet against a Portsmouth defence that concedes on average 1.75 goals per-game on their travels.
